Ammonia leak closes Nuremberg concert hall

GERMANY: Over 100 emergency personnel were engaged for over 11 hours on Saturday after an ammonia leak at Nuremberg’s Meistersingerhalle concert hall. 

Ammonia had leaked into the air conditioning system in the basement of the concert hall which is just across the park from the Nurnbergmesse, venue of the Chillventa exhibition.

Firefighters in chemical protection suits were able to seal the leak under the guidance of the refrigeration maintenance company. No one was hurt.

Positive pressure ventilation was used to disperse the gas and, due to the size of the building, a large mobile fan was also called in from the airport fire brigade. The escaping gas was put down by water spray in order to avoid a hazard for the environment. A specialist company took over the subsequent disposal of the liquid.
